[Review of claims from the Patient Insurance: spinal anesthesia is not completely without risks].
Lakartidningen, 2001The Patient Injury Claims Department in Sweden grants compensation to patients who have incurred injury in the national health service system. All claims involving spinal and epidural anaesthesia were studied during the period 1997-1999. Serious neurological complications were behind 29 out of 65 claims.

Journal of the American Academy of Dermatology, 1982
The National Association of Insurance Commissioners (NAIC) Medical Malpractice Closed Claim Study 1975-1978 is the first major uniform nationwide survey of its kind. A total of 71,782 closed claims were reviewed during a 3 1/2-year period. Approximately one third of these claims involved indemnity payments.

Transforming Claims and Care: A Comprehensive Review of the U.S. Health Insurance TPA Market
The U.S. Health Insurance Third-Party Administrator (TPA) Market is experiencing steady growth, valued at USD 100.55 billion in 2024 and projected to reach USD 129.08 billion by 2030 at a CAGR of 3.9% from 2025–2030. This manuscript examines the driving forces, challenges, and opportunities shaping the market.openaire +1 more source
